Grant Description

TOUCH (“Towards the next generatiOn of excellent yoUng doctoral researchers on mental health by developing an intersectoral & transdisciplinary approaCH”) is a new excellent doctoral programme led by the Universitat Autònoma de Barcelona (UAB) for the recruitment and training of 24 doctoral candidates under four major thematic areas in mental health & wellbeing research, while fulfilling all the principles of Open Science and maintaining the highest research quality standards.

The doctoral programme also counts with the participation of 7 reference organisations as Implementing partners hosting doctoral fellows (research centres, research foundations and research organisations linked to prestigious hospitals from the area).

The programme represents a steppingstone towards the implementation of a long-term collaborative agreement in the frame of the CORE partnership on Mental Health, one of the “Communities Oriented to Strategic Challenges”.

The project will act as a key tool to articulate the neccesary capacities from the UAB sphere to carry out successful research projects in complex and strategic fields through a collaborative, multidisciplinary and innovative approach.

TOUCH doctoral programme include 60+ options to carry out research projects with prestigious supervisors and the availability of world-class research infrastructures.

An excellent training programme including practical hands-on-schools, training on research diversity and scientific & communication skills and a retreat for personal development among others, will provide a holistic approach to the training of fellows through a combination of research-oriented and demanding soft skills.

In addition, the international & intersectoral aspects of the programme are boosted by the collaboration with several Associated partner organisations, including Universities, private companies, social enterprises & associations, research centres, clusters, foundations & federations for mental health.
